Art of Science (AoS) explores the art of the research process leading to scientific publication by interviewing scholars with recent publications in the Policy Studies Journal. AoS aims to be a resource through which scholars can receive honest advice about the research process that lies somewhere in-between art and science. AoS is a co-production of the Policy Studies Journal and the Center for Policy Design and Governance at Syracuse University.Art of Science Interview Series
